Output e95b8c4cc482781b06cfa7c7634d272919627c9ce43a5e522128cefe59eeb36d:0

value
3063016
script pubkey
OP_HASH160 OP_PUSHBYTES_20 757c110e272b06ea066e8eaf0515d9cd0384286b OP_EQUAL
address
3CQDcHeukQpCot5jJE3SGvyB9HZnDTi3GN
transaction
e95b8c4cc482781b06cfa7c7634d272919627c9ce43a5e522128cefe59eeb36d
spent
true